Robert Woerner <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> asked: > Is the Chinon 135 f2.8 K-mount any good? Bokeh, etc.I bought one today REAL > inexpensive. I'm going to try it out this week and am curious about other > users impressions. It was appealing because it is light, bright and CHEAP.
Hi Robert, I own one that I had for free with a K-1000 clone. The camera broke few days later; the lens was not working but I disassembled it almost completely and assembled it back in what seemed a working order. Mine is a bit soft - but not too much - wide open, and definitely usable when stopped down and at focusing distances shorter than infinity. I did use it at infinity only a couple of times, but with a awful film so cannot comment on that. The colour rendition is a bit on the warm side. I now own two M 135/3.5 as light and cheap 135 lenses so the Chinon sees no use.
